Netanyahu, 76, disclosed his health condition on April 24, 2026, stating that he had undergone targeted radiation therapy after a malignant tumor was detected during routine monitoring. He emphasized that he delayed the release of his medical report to prevent Iran from using the information for propaganda amidst ongoing tensions. In his statement, Netanyahu mentioned, 'When I'm given information in time about a potential danger, I want to address it immediately.' His previous health issues included surgery for benign prostate enlargement in 2024 and the fitting of a pacemaker in 2023.

Benjamin Netanyahu Completes Treatment for Prostate Cancer Successfully
100% NEUTRAL

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has announced that he has successfully completed treatment for early-stage prostate cancer. The diagnosis was made during a routine checkup, revealing a malignant tumor measuring less than a centimeter. Netanyahu's health status is now reported as 'excellent' following targeted radiation therapy.
